    About this Episode

    There are seemingly two worlds of manufacturing work holding - inspection and production.  As manufacturers ourselves and inventors of Mitee-Bite® Pitbull® Clamp, we decided to dip our toes in the water of shop floor work holding for a couple of episodes.  Listen and learn from some seasoned manufacturing professionals about cost reductions, specialty setups and solutions. This episode features Mitchell Kirby - Vice President of Manufacturing at Riten Industries, Brian Butler - Solutions Engineer at Pratt Burnerd America and our very own Steve Phillips, President of Phillips Precision and inventor of Pitbull® Clamp.     Standardization Is The Path To Automation

    Standardization Is The Path To Automation

    With the 4th Industrial Revolution just around the corner, you'll need to automate your processes to stay competitive in the rapidly advancing manufacturing space. Standardizing your processes today will position you to automate tomorrow.  Sit in with John Ribic, President of Remco Products Inc, Mark Lightbody - Applications Engineer at Mitee-Bite® and our very own President and Lead Designer - Steve Phillips. We discuss work holding on the shop floor and the concept of accurate, repeatable and modular fixturing systems that are necessary for agile robotic machine tending.

    X-Rays Aren't Limited to Body Parts

    X-Rays Aren't Limited to Body Parts

    Listen to Doug Fitzgerald, Business Manager of Carl Zeiss Metrology Services, for a simple explanation of an advanced technology.  Industrial Computed Tomography (CT) Scanning (part x-rays) is helping manufacturers around the world Deliver Perfect Parts Faster by performing highly accurate, non-destructive inspection of complex parts - even assemblies of varied materials!
